Freeport-McMoRan Inc is an international mining company. It operates geographically diverse assets with proven and probable mineral reserves of copper, gold and molybdenum. The company's portfolio of assets includes the Grasberg minerals district in Indonesia

Its products primarily target the growing base of technology-savvy middle-class consumers in the midrange to high-end segment in China's passenger vehicle market. The company sold over 98,000 EVs in 2021, accounting for about 3% of China's passenger new energy vehicle market. It is also a leader in autonomous driving technology.
